Step 1: Assessment and Planning

We’ll conduct a thorough assessment of your property to find out the extent of the damage and develop a customized plan to address it. This includes identifying the source of the flood, assessing the amount of water present, and determining the best course of action to prevent further damage.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Our technicians will use specialized equipment to extract the water from your property, including wet/dry vacuums, pumps, and extraction wands. We’ll work quickly and efficiently to reduce the risk of further damage.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Once the water has been extracted, we’ll use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your property, preventing mold and bacterial growth. This includes using industrial-grade fans and dehumidifiers to speed up the drying process.

Step 4: Sanitizing and Disinfecting

We’ll use specialized equipment to sanitize and disinfect your property, removing any remaining bacteria, viruses, or other contaminants. This includes using EPA-registered disinfectants and sanitizers.

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ction

Once the drying and dehumidification process is complete, we’ll work with you to restore and reconstruct your property to its pre-flood condition. This includes repairing or replacing damaged materials, such as drywall, flooring, and cabinetry.

Warning Signs You Need Floodwater Removal

Floodwater can be a major headache, but it’s often a sign of a larger issue that needs to be addressed. Here are some warning signs that you need Floodwater Removal: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ice a persistent musty smell in your property, it could be a sign that mold or mildew is growing. This can be a serious health hazard and needs immediate attention.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ign that water has seeped into your property and is causing damage to the underlying structure. This can lead to costly repairs if left unchecked.

Water Stains on Walls and Ceilings

Water stains on walls and ceilings can be a sign that water has seeped into your property and is causing damage to the drywall or plaster. This can be a sign of a larger issue that needs to be addressed.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ign that water has seeped into your property and is causing damage to the underlying surface. This can be a sign of a larger issue that needs to be addressed.

Unpleasant Odors Coming from Your Drains

Unpleasant odors coming from your drains can be a sign that water is backing up into your property and causing damage to the pipes and surrounding areas.

Flooding in Your Basement or Crawl Space

Flooding in your basement or crawl space can be a sign that water is seeping into your property and causing damage to the foundation and surrounding areas.

Floodwater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small, contained flood with minimal damage Yes No You can likely handle a small flood on your own with the right equipment and knowledge.
Large-scale flood with significant damage No Yes A large-scale flood needs spec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ely and effectively.
Flood with hazardous materials or chemicals No Yes Floods with hazardous materials or chemicals need specialized equipment and training to handle safely.
Flood in a sensitive or historical area No Yes Floods in sensitive or historical areas need specialized care and attention to preserve the integrity of the property.
Flood with significant structural damage No Yes Floods with significant structural damage need specialized expertise to ensure the property is safe and secure.

Common Questions About Floodwater Removal

How Long Does Floodwater Removal Take?

The length of time it takes to complete Floodwater Removal depends on the severity and size of the flood, as well as the equipment and expertise needed. On average, it can take anywhere from 3-5 days to complete the service.

Is Floodwater Removal Covered by Insurance?

Yes, Floodwater Removal is often covered by insurance, but it depends on the specifics of your policy and the circumstances of the flood. We’ll work with you to navigate the insurance claims process and ensure you get the compensation you deserve.

Is Floodwater Removal Safe?

Floodwater Removal can be safe if done properly, but it needs spec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ely. We’ll take all necessary precautions to ensure your safety and the safety of your property.

Can I Handle Floodwater Removal Myself?

It’s possible to handle small, contained floods on your own, but large-scale floods or floods with hazardous materials or chemicals need specialized equipment and expertise to handle safely and effectively. We recommend calling a professional for any flood situation.
